Samuel Leech Maskrey was an American Major League Baseball left fielder. He played five seasons in the majors, from 1882 until 1886, for the Louisville Eclipse and Colonels and the Cincinnati Red Stockings (AA). His brother, Harry Maskrey, was his teammate on the 1882 Eclipse.After spending the 1887-89 seasons playing minor league baseball, Maskrey was part of a contingent sent to England in 1890 by Albert Spalding at the behest of a newly formed national professional baseball body.
